As a teacher, I have a request for parents getting set for their kids being back to school.
Consider getting a trial sized pack of pain relief for your child and filling out the appropriate paperwork to keep it at school. The worst is being a teacher with a student who has a horrible headache; we aren't allowed by law to give them something for it even if we have it. And sometimes the parents can't get off work to come bring them medication. Many schools will let you provide something and keep it in the office (not in their backpack!). That way your child doesn't have to suffer in pain while we watch helplessly. |

I'm surprised she's allowed to carry rolaids or tums. In a lot of areas it's state law I believe that they can't carry even over the counter medication like that. This is a typical school policy:
"All medications must be given to the School Nurse or an administrator. The only medications that students may carry & self administer are asthma inhalers, diabetes medications and EpiPens. Students need special permission (noted on the medication order form) to carry these items. Please contact the School Nurse for more information. The nurse can give over the counter medications at school only if the parent/guardian permission is given on the health history and emergency contact card (back page) allowing over the counter medications (Advil, Tylenol and Tums) in school." If you're confident your school is an exception to the norm and you've checked it out with them, that's great. A lot of times parents wrongly assume a relatively harmless medication is fine - and I'm just mentioning it because kids can get caught in bad situations due to zero tolerance policies. I'd hate to see that happen to her. |
